Sprawdzanie folderu


(Pawelrosol) #1

Witam, nie wiem czy cos takiego da sie zrobic a jesli sie da to prosze bardzo o pomoc.

Schemat folderow:

/foto/03.04.2007_Galeria_1/index.php

/foto/04.04.2007_Galeria_2/index.php

Chodzi o skrypt ktory bedzie wyswietlal w pliku "galeria.php" cos takiego "Data, Nazwa galeri" gdzie jeszcze "nazwa galeri" jest odnosnikiem do /foto/04.04.2007_Galeria_2/index.php

Chodzi o to ze jak wrzuce jakis folder o nazwie takiej jak w schemacie ze zdjeciami i plikiem index.php zeby do pliku galeria.php automatycznie go dodawalo razem z linkiem, ze jak dodam galerie zebym nie musial juz w htmlu dodac kolejnego wpisu z odnosnikiem do galeri.

Jakis przyklad nakierowac jak szukac a juz bylo by wspaniale jak ktos by takie cos napisal. Dziekuje i pozdrawiam


(Kutar 0) #2

http://pl.php.net/manual/pl/function.readdir.php


(Pawelrosol) #3

Niestety nie mam pojecia jak to wykorzystac ;/


(mario@) #4

Może tak:

<?php

$dir = "foto/";


    if ($dh = opendir($dir)) 

    {

        while (($file = readdir($dh)) !== false) 

         {

           if ((filetype($dir . $file)=="dir")&&($file!=".")&&($file!=".."))

            {

               echo ''.$file.'';

               echo '
';

            }

        }

        closedir($dh);

    }


?>

[/code]

(Pawelrosol) #5

Tak dziekuje bardzo :slight_smile:


(mario@) #6

Jeszcze jak zastąpisz:

echo ''.$file.'';

               echo '
';

[/code]


           

tym

[code] $file2=explode('_',trim($file)); echo 'Data: '.$file2[0]; echo '    '; echo 'Nazwa: ['.$file2[1].' '.$file2[2].']('.%24dir%20.%20%24file.'/index.php)'; echo ' ';

To będzie pokazywało tak jak tego chciałeś.